I have a ASUS Sabertooth 990X motherboard, AMD 8350 processor, EVGA 850 G2 power supply with Windows 7.

I had to reinstall Windows and now I can't get on the internet. I tried to download the drivers for the chipset and for LAN to transfer to my PC on my external hard drive but my new computer cant access the file. Windows says that I need to install drivers or a network adapter.

How do I get my internet up and running? How would I be able to transfer the files to my PC? How would I know what type of network adapter I need(if I need one)?
 
You should have a CD that came with that motherboard that will include network drivers. They may not be the most current drivers, but they will function well enough that you can get to the internet to get any updates that are out there.
